WIRELESS TELEGRAPHY.

♦ THE AUSTRALIA-NEW ZEALAND . SCHEME. ■ [mEss association. 1 ! (Received October 6, 8.11 a.m) ' LONDON, 4th October. Captain Walker and two electrical engineers, representing the Marconi Company, are starting for Australia. They hope to establish communication between Tasmania and New Zealand, and Australia and New Zealand.
